Police Seek Public Assistance in Finding Parents of three Lost but Found Brothers

The Akwa Ibom State Police Command has asked the public for help in locating the parents of three siblings.

They were discovered by a good-spirited Nigerian.

The state’s Police Public Relations Officer, ASP Timfon John, issued the plea in a statement in Uyo on Wednesday.

However, according to the PPRO, the children, Daniel Akan, Matthew Akan, and Japhter Akan, were located near Oron Road in Ibiaku Ishiet on April 30, 2024.

She further stated that the boys had been taken to the State Criminal Investigation Department (SCID) Family Unit.

Also, ASP Timfon John urged anyone with information about their parent(s) or relatives to contact the Police Public Relations Officer at 0916 983 9213, or 0903 243 5667.

Therefore, the PPRO added that anyone with relevant information should visit any nearby police station.

The statement reads:

“The command wishes to announce to the general public that three siblings, all of same parents, namely  —>>>

“Daniel Akan, 6, Matthew Akan Christian, 5, and Japther Akan Christian, 3.

“They were found at Ikot Akpa Efor Uruan and found by a concerned Nigerian on April 30, 2024.

“The children were found along old Oron Road in Ibiaku Ishiet

“They were taken to Dakada Division of the Police Command.

“Efforts to locate the parents or relatives of the boys by Police operatives in Dakada Division have so far proved abortive.

“In a quest to locate relatives or guardians of the boys, they were taken to Ibesikpo Asutan Division.

“And thereafter transferred to the State Criminal Investigation Department (SCID) Family Unit.

“The Akwa Ibom State Police Command under the leadership of CP Waheed Ayilara is committed to ensuring the safety of lives and property of Akwa Ibomites.”
